Ivan carefully peered around the corner of the building, the wind whipping around and forcing him to grip the gargoyle at the edge of the roof more firmly. The ledge was narrow... too narrow, and Ivan could feel the slickness beneath his shoes. He hadnât dressed for climbing... He hadnât dressed to run for his life...
From the start, heâd felt that uneasy gnawing in his stomach. Dinner had been difficult, trying to maintain a smile and positive outlook as he toasted with the others as they celebrated, and afterward it only grew worse as Dov detailed what the night would entail.
Their destination would be Montmartre, and the apartment of the woman believed to possess the larger of the two missing pieces. Adèle Rouset began her life innocently enough, but the allure of Parisienne society and celebrity had been one she could not resist. Twenty years after arriving, the middle-aged courtesan had cemented her position as one of the most prominent socialites of the city. Her parties were the most sought-after invitation in the city, the âdatesâ she arranged for her friends always discreet, and her opinion and taste highly valued even in the most conservative and traditional circles.
Tonight, one of her famous parties was in full swing, and Dov insisted this was the night, this was their chance. The volume of people at the party, and Madame Rouset sufficiently distracted by them, would give them the window they needed to get in and search for the doll. If they found it, they could â
âWait,â Ivan interrupted. âWhat do you mean âifâ? This is where the piece is... isnât it?â He frowned as a moment of hesitation lengthened into an awkward silence. Ivan sighed, barely containing his agitation, and rubbed his eyes. He hoped the movement would be enough to convey the full measure of his irritation at this development... and that it would clear the gray that was trying to take a hold of his vision. The gray itself was not a bother; he could function without color, especially at night, when the whole world is effectively in gray anyway. In fact, he often preferred gray-vision at night, as it made it easier for him to see to get around, and to avoid people who were obviously up to no good.
Unfortunately, gray-vision came with black eyes, and right now Ivan did not want to deal with the reactions, and the explanations, and the panic... He cringed inside, thinking of how Anna would look at him if she knew... And a glance at Dov caused a different fear to grow. Dovâs behavior at dinner had been unusual even for Dov. He had been loud and demonstrative, as if he wanted someone to see him and, more importantly, remember him being there. Several times, Ivan had tried to casually glance around the restaurant, wondering if he would spot whoever it was that Dov was putting on the show for, but he had seen no one who raised suspicion. Heâd even scented several times, carefully tasting the air of the restaurant.
